NEMA and UL Standards Comparison by Type of Electrical Enclosures
The National Electrical Manufacturers Association (NEMA) and Underwriters Laboratories, Inc. (UL) are ratings organizations for commercial electrical devices and their applications. Their respective ratings are based on manufacturers’ documented expectations of performance, specified by type, but they differ in standards compliance requirements. NEMA allows compliance to standards as determined by the manufacturer. UL requires a third-party evaluator to determine manufacturer compliance to standards.
The following comparisons for indoor and/or outdoor enclosures are organized by enclosure type and rating organization. NEMA employs Standard 250. UL employs Standards UL50 and UL508.
Type 1
- NEMA
Indoor use provides a protected measure to prevent personal contact with dangerous components. It also protects internal components from external materials such as dirt. - UL
Indoor use offers protection against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t.
Type 2
- NEMA
Indoor use provides a protected measure to prevent personal contact with dangerous components. It also protects internal components from external materials such as dirt, as well as protection from damaging effects of invasive liquid materials such as dripping or splashing water. - UL
Indoor use offers protection against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t. It also prot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ials.
Type 3
- NEMA
Indoor and outdoor use provides a protected measure to prevent personal contact with dangerous components. It also protects internal components from external materials such as dirt and wind-driven dust. It also protects internal components against damaging effects of invasive materials such as dripping or splashing water or rain, snow, or hail. The external enclosure will be protected from damage by ice formation. - UL
Indoor and outdoor use offers protection against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t. It also prot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ials. The external enclosure will be protected from damage by ice formation.
Type 3R
- NEMA
Indoor and outdoor enclosures are protected against personal contact with dangerous components. It also protects internal components from external materials such as dirt and wind-driven dust. It also protects internal components against damaging effects of invasive materials such as dripping or splashing water or rain, snow, or hail. The external enclosure will not be damaged by ice formation on the enclosure. - UL
Indoor and outdoor use offers protection against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t. It also prot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ials. The external enclosure will be protected from damage by ice formation.

Type 4
- NEMA
Indoor and outdoor enclosures are protected against personal contact with dangerous components. It also protects internal components from external materials such as dirt and wind-driven dust. It also protects internal components against damaging effects of invasive materials such as dripping or splashing water or rain, snow, hail or water from a hose. The external enclosure will not be damaged by ice formation on the enclosure. - UL
Indoor and outdoor use offers protection against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t. It also prot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ials such as rain, snow, hail or water from a hose. The external enclosure will be protected from damage by ice formation.
Type 4X
- NEMA
Indoor and outdoor enclosures are protected against personal contact with dangerous components. It also protects internal components from external materials such as dirt and wind-driven dust. It also protects internal components against damaging effects of invasive materials such as dripping or splashing water or rain, snow, hail or water from a hose. The external enclosure will not be damaged by ice formation on the enclosure. External components will still function when encased by ice. - UL
Indoor and outdoor use offers protection against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t. It also prot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ials such as rain, snow, hail or water from a hose. The external enclosure will be protected from damage by ice formation. External components will remain functional when encased by ice.

Type 5
- NEMA
Indoor and outdoor use provides a protected measure to prevent personal contact with dangerous components. It also protects internal components from external materials such as dirt, collected airborne dust, fibers and lint. It will protect from damaging effects of invasive materials such as dripping or splashing water. - UL
Indoor and outdoor use offers protection against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t, collected airborne dust, fibers and lint. It also prot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ials.
Type 6
- NEMA
Indoor use provides a protected measure to prevent personal contact with dangerous components. It also protects internal components from external materials such as dirt. It provides protection from damaging effects of invasive materials such as dripping or splashing water, water from a hose, or infrequent, temporary submersion in water at a limited depth. The external enclosure will not be damaged by ice formation on the enclosure. - UL
Indoor use offers protection against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t. It also prot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ials, water from a hose, or infrequent, temporary submersion in water at a limited depth. The external enclosure will not be damaged by ice formation on the enclosure.
Type 6P
- NEMA
Indoor use provides a protected measure to prevent personal contact with dangerous components. It also protects internal components from external materials such as dirt. It provides protection from damaging effects of invasive materials such as dripping or splashing water, water from a hose, or infrequent, temporary submersion in water at a limited depth. The enclosure will prevent corrosion and damage caused by external formation of ice. - UL
Indoor use offers protection against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t. It also prot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ials, water from a hose, or infrequent, temporary submersion in water at a limited depth. The external enclosure will not be damaged by ice formation on the enclosure.
Type 7
- NEMA
The enclosure design will contain an internal explosion without generating an external hazardous incident. - UL
Indoor use in classified hazardous locations defined as Class 1, Division 1, or Groups A, B, C, or D in accordance with NFPA 70 (National Fire Protection Association).
Type 8
- NEMA
The enclosure design will prevent combustion when using oil-immersed components. - UL
Indoor and outdoor use in classified hazardous locations defined as Class 1, Division 1, or Groups A, B, C, or D in accordance with NFPA 70.
Type 9
- NEMA
The enclosure design will prevent combustible dust ignition. - UL
Indoor and outdoor use in classified hazardous locations defined as Class 1, Division 1, or Groups A, B, C, or D in accordance with NFPA 70.
Type 10
- NEMA
The enclosure design will not cause an external hazard while containing an internal explosion. - UL
The enclosure will meet the standard of the Mine Safety and Health Administration, 30 CFR, Part 18.
Type 12
- NEMA
The enclosure will be designed without knockouts for indoor use to provide a protected measure to prevent personal contact with dangerous components. It also protects internal components from external materials such as dirt, collected airborne dust, fibers and lint. It will protect from damaging effects of invasive materials such as dripping or splashing water. - UL
The enclosure will be designed without knockouts for indoor use to protect against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t, collected airborne dust, fibers and lint. It prot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ials. It also protects against incidental splashing and resulting seeping of oil and non-corrosive coolant materials.
Type 12K
- NEMA
The enclosure will be designed with knockouts for indoor use to provide a protected measure to prevent personal contact with dangerous components. It also protects internal components from external materials such as dirt, collected airborne dust, fibers and lint. It will protect from damaging effects of invasive materials such as dripping or splashing water. - UL
The enclosure will be designed with knockouts for indoor use to protect against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t, collected airborne dust, fibers and lint. It protects internal components from damage by invasion by external sources of dripping or incidental splashing of non-corrosive liquid materials. It also protects against incidental splashing and resulting seeping of oil and non-corrosive coolant materials.
Type 13
- NEMA
Indoor enclosure use to provide a protected measure to prevent personal contact with dangerous components. It also protects internal components from external materials such as dirt, collected airborne dust, fibers and lint. It will protect from damaging effects of invasive materials such as dripping or splashing water. It will also protect against incidental splashing and resulting seeping of oil and non-corrosive coolant materials. - UL
Enclosure for indoor use to protect against personal contact with internal components and a measure to protect internal components from access by external materials such as dirt, collected airborne dust, fibers and lint. It protects internal components from damage by invasion of dripping or incidental splashing of non-corrosive liquid materials, and seeping of water, oil and non-corrosive coolant materials.
